James Dale, and - Sybbald, his Wife, v Laing. [1683] 3 Brn 460 (10 March 1683)

The Lords found no damage proven by Laing's pasturing on the pursuer's land; but, in regard the witnesses had deponed upon her tilling and riving out the march-balk, they appointed Forret, who lay nearest to it, to visit in the vacance, and to consider the damage and to report.
